Update: Markham man killed in plane crash in Peterborough

The Peterborough Police Service is looking for witnesses after a Markham man died in a plane crash in the city of Peterborough early this morning.

Police say, just after 1:00am, a small Piper aircraft crashed on Landsdowne Street and High Street.

Police have now confirmed a 21-year-old man was killed in the crash, although his name is not being released.

He was the only person in the plane.

Police also determined the plane had been stolen from the Markham Airport.

The York Regional Police are now helping with the investigation into the theft, and ask anyone with information to contact them at 1-866-876-5423 ext. 7541.

Transport Canada is also investigating what caused the plane to crash.
